Factors Influencing Translation Costs

The cost of translation is rarely a one-size-fits-all figure.

Several variables dictate the final price, which is why custom quotes are the industry norm. Ahlabuy.com Review

  • Word Count: This is the most common pricing unit in translation. The higher the word count, generally the higher the cost.
  • Language Pair: The demand and supply for specific language pairs influence pricing. For example, translating from English to Japanese might be priced differently than English to Spanish.
  • Content Complexity/Subject Matter: Highly specialized content e.g., legal, medical, technical, scientific requires translators with niche expertise, which often commands higher rates.
  • Turnaround Time: Expedited services or urgent deadlines usually incur a surcharge due to the need to prioritize resources or work outside standard hours.
  • Service Type: Different services have different pricing models. A standard document translation might be per-word, while voice-over might be per-minute, and website localization could involve a project fee covering integration and testing.
  • Volume Discounts: For large, ongoing projects or high-volume clients, agencies often offer discounted rates.
  • File Format: The format of the source material e.g., editable text, scanned PDF, complex design files can impact prep work and thus cost.
  • Technology Leverage: Use of Translation Memory TM and Terminology Management TMG can sometimes lead to discounts for repeated content or fuzzy matches.

The Role of Human Expertise and Technology

Into23.com strikes a balance between relying on highly skilled human translators and leveraging cutting-edge technology to optimize processes.

  • Highly Specialized Human Translators: They pride themselves on their “in-house and freelance translators are highly specialized and experienced in their fields.” This specialization is critical for accuracy, especially in technical, legal, or medical domains, where specific jargon and contextual understanding are paramount.
  • “Tech To Beat Deadlines”: While not explicitly naming the software, this likely refers to industry-standard Computer-Assisted Translation CAT tools.
    • Translation Memory TM: Databases that store previously translated segments, allowing for reuse of identical or similar content. This significantly speeds up translation and ensures consistency across large projects and over time.
    • Terminology Management TMG: Ensures consistent use of specific terms, crucial for brand voice, legal accuracy, and technical precision.
    • Project Management Software: Tools that streamline workflow, assign tasks, track progress, and facilitate communication between project managers, translators, and revisers.
